Took the dogs along on grocery store run this morning. I needed milk for my coffee as I'm not a savage.

This morning the furry boys are beat two long swims yesterday one in the morning then late afternoon. And last evening my son and the floofs and i got in a good walk over two miles. After the big walk these two crashed out enjoying the air conditioning.

So before i was released to drive from rotator cuff surgery i purchased netting for both cars because of the dogs. This morning i open up back door and Oliver or Baby Huey the ninety pound house horse Pyrenees mix hops in the backseat.
And Dunc hops into passenger side we head out and the circus immediately started.

Pup leaning into the netting mashed furry face whining i wanna sit up front also crying and hold mans paw. As he is trying to lick his way through the netting as if to say I’m coming to be with you fellas .

Holding paws is a Dunc the golden retriever and man thing as we cruise mister Dunc places his paw on my hand or forearm as he sits in passenger seat. Yet riding to the grocery store and then home Oliver is constantly licking the netting and whining it’s so lonely back here.

And Dunc the chunk is giving the house horse the side eye from passenger seat. I’m thinking what are you trying to get across to the pup Duncan. If you do not settle down young man will turn this car around and go home.

All is right with the world now as morale is up. Scrambled eggs was served with the dry brown rocks (dog food) and as i sit on the back patio having coffee.

At the moment I’m watching these two possibly trying to tunnel out of Stalag back yard by expanding a new best hole F.Y.I. construction started Friday on this new dig.

Yet the problem I am seeing is they are digging the hole away from the fence. And Dunc gets a little bent out of shape and starts the bratty golden retriever barking.
Reason because the house horse wants to just lay in the new best hole at times and that slowdown construction or destruction.

I never knew that Dunc held a degree in backyard urban planning.

DO THE THERAPY . . . do it every bit exactly as directed, yes, it will hurt.

My wife and a lady friend of hers had rotator cuff surgery a week apart several years ago. Wife did the therapy religiously -- it hurt and was a chore but she did it.

Her friend bitched and moaned -- "it hurts, it's not doing me any good." Eight months later she had to have the surgery repeated. She did the therapy that time.
